The Science of the "Standout" Gift: The Von Restorff Effect
Before we dive into our list, let’s talk about why "different" is actually better. In psychology, there’s a concept called the Von Restorff Effect (also known as the isolation effect). It suggests that when someone is presented with a group of similar items, the one that is markedly different is the most likely to be noticed and remembered.
Think about it: at a housewarming party, your friend might receive four bottles of wine and three sets of dish towels. Those gifts, while lovely, tend to blur together in the recipient's memory. But the person who brings a dandelion crystal ball music box or a custom map puzzle? That gift stands out. It breaks the "uniformity" of the gift table and creates a lasting emotional anchor.

9. The Candle Warmer Lamp
Scented candles are classic, but candle warmer lamps are the "beyond ordinary" upgrade. They use a halogen bulb to melt the wax from the top down, releasing the scent without a flame. They double as an aesthetic desk lamp and are much safer for homes with pets or kids.

12. The Traditional "Bread, Salt, and Honey" Set
Go old-world with this one. In many cultures, giving bread (so they never know hunger), salt (so their life has flavor), and honey (for sweetness) is a traditional housewarming blessing. Put them in a beautiful basket with a hand-written note explaining the symbolism. It’s high-energy heart with a low-budget price.
